为了提高糠醛的脱氮能力,把一种自制的成本低、来源广、使用方便的酸性脱氮剂加入到糠醛中,用减二线、减三线及丙烷脱沥青油在小型连续抽提装置上模拟工业生产条件, 进行连续萃取试验. 结果表明, 当酸性助剂的质量分数达到0 .50 % 时,减二线与减三线油的碱氮脱除率达95 % 以上,丙脱油脱氮率达60 % 以上; 酸性助剂的加入不影响精制油的酸值. 该酸性助剂在润滑油糠醛精制的同时,可明显提高脱氮效果
